Mia is at boarding school. She has access to drugs. They are Martha's. Henry has dropped out of school. He has access to alcohol. From Martha. Martha controls their lives. Martha is their mother.That Face is a powerful and darkly comic exploration of children who become parents to their parents. Polly Stenham's multi award-winning debut play transfers to the Duke of York's Theatre for a ten week season. Cast includes Lindsay Duncan, Matt Smith, Catherine Steadman and Julian Wadham.
